Swim
Comments: started just to the right of the ramp and angled to first turn buouy. worked great. was physical out there. back stretch was literally right on the buouy line as one time i hit the buouy and another actually had to swim under it. took final turn with a group and got pushed out way right and just for some reason couldnt get back in. What would you do differently?: dunno. thought i did ok. wouldve like about 7-10 mins faster but oh well Transition 1
Comments: lots of people in there so no assistance from volunteers, found an open chair tho so that was good. ate a granola bar and downed some gatorade and some salt tabs. helmet on, shoes on, glasses on and out i went. What would you do differently?: nadda Bike
Comments: plan was to stay in teh 18-19 mph range when on flats and then on the downhills just stop pedaling once i hit 23 MPH and not begin again until i was down in the 19 MPH range again. for the uphills plan was just to keep a high cadence and not over push it. nutrition was sips of water and gatorade every 10 mins and after every hill. also had half of a meal bar every two hours and salt tabs every 90 mins. Special needs was PACKED so blew past that and just refilled my water at the water only aid station and then refilled the gatorade with the perform at the mt. horeb aid station. Also had another 5 hr energy somewhere on the second loop. What would you do differently?: nothing. Transition 2
Comments: into the room i go and once again volunteers are all taken, no biggie at all tho as off comes the helmet and glasses, on goes the hat and socks and shoes and race belt and away i go (after downing some gatorade and water) Run
Comments: tale of two loops. came out of T2 ok but that only lasted until inbetween camp randall and the big hill. for some reason i had basically stopped sweating and could feel the pace slowing down, adjusted some and just kept moving and was still feeling ok but still not sweating. as i came back past the kohl center aid station i realized i had to go to the bathroom, tried but couldnt. kept on moving and once i got onto the capitol square was finally able to relieve the tension! did the turn around, stopped at special needs and downed a redbull and two salt tabs and within about 5 mins felt much better and was able to push a comfy pace the rest of the way. What would you do differently?: salt tabs in T2, not sure why i didn't have any in there................ Post race
Warm down: get thru chute and get all the stuff, grab a plate of food, find family for some chit chat and some fun. then once they left back out on the square to cheer in friends and all the other finishers. What limited your ability to perform faster: nadda. can't complain with a near 5 min PR. Last updated: 2014-03-10 12:00 AM
